紅米補(bǔ)電代碼是多少 紅米補(bǔ)電代碼教程
紅米手機(jī)是一款性能強(qiáng)大的智能手機(jī),但是有時候在使用過程中可能會遇到電池不足的情況。為了解決這個問題,我們可以通過編寫補(bǔ)電代碼來優(yōu)化電池的使用。本文將詳細(xì)介紹如何編寫紅米手機(jī)的補(bǔ)電代碼,并提供了具體的步
紅米手機(jī)是一款性能強(qiáng)大的智能手機(jī),但是有時候在使用過程中可能會遇到電池不足的情況。為了解決這個問題,我們可以通過編寫補(bǔ)電代碼來優(yōu)化電池的使用。本文將詳細(xì)介紹如何編寫紅米手機(jī)的補(bǔ)電代碼,并提供了具體的步驟和示例。
第一步,我們需要了解紅米手機(jī)的電池管理接口。通過查閱紅米手機(jī)的開發(fā)文檔或者官方網(wǎng)站,我們可以找到相關(guān)的信息。在電池管理接口中,通常會包括獲取電池電量、充電狀態(tài)、溫度等功能。
第二步,根據(jù)開發(fā)文檔或者官方網(wǎng)站提供的信息,我們可以使用編程語言如Java或Python等編寫補(bǔ)電代碼。首先,我們需要導(dǎo)入相關(guān)的庫或者模塊,然后通過調(diào)用電池管理接口來獲取電池的相關(guān)信息。
例如,我們可以使用以下代碼來獲取紅米手機(jī)的電池電量:
```
import ;
import ;
...
public class BatteryUtils {
public static int getBatteryLevel(Context context) {
BatteryManager bm (BatteryManager) (_SERVICE);
int batteryLevel (_PROPERTY_CAPACITY);
return batteryLevel;
}
}
```
在上述代碼中,我們首先導(dǎo)入了Android的相關(guān)庫,然后定義了一個BatteryUtils類,其中包含了一個靜態(tài)方法getBatteryLevel,該方法通過調(diào)用BatteryManager的getIntProperty方法來獲取電池的電量,并返回該值。
第三步,我們可以根據(jù)實(shí)際需求,編寫其他補(bǔ)電代碼。例如,我們可以編寫一個自動調(diào)節(jié)亮度的代碼,在電池電量低于一定閾值時降低亮度,以延長電池的使用時間。
總結(jié)起來,編寫紅米手機(jī)的補(bǔ)電代碼需要先了解紅米手機(jī)的電池管理接口,然后使用適當(dāng)?shù)木幊陶Z言編寫代碼,并根據(jù)實(shí)際需求添加其他功能。通過優(yōu)化電池的使用,我們可以提高紅米手機(jī)的續(xù)航時間,提升用戶體驗(yàn)。